The gene mitochondrial Cytochrome c oxidase subunit I is referred to in FlyBase by the symbol Dyak\mt:CoI (FBgn0013179). It is a protein_coding_gene from Drosophila yakuba. An electronic pipeline based on InterPro domains suggests that it has the molecular function: cytochrome-c oxidase activity; heme binding; iron ion binding; electron carrier activity. An electronic pipeline based on InterPro domains suggests that it is involved in the biological process: aerobic respiration. No alleles are reported. It has no annotated transcripts. Protein features are: Cytochrome c oxidase, subunit I; Cytochrome c oxidase, subunit I domain; Cytochrome c oxidase, subunit I, copper-binding site. Gene has not been localized to the genome sequence.

hide Other Comments
Quantifying rates of protein sequence divergence within and between species reveals that the Drosophila genome harbors a substantial proportion of genes with a very high divergence rate.
Phylogeny of the hydei subgroup is inferred from 1,515 base pairs of mitochondrial DNA sequence of the cytochrome oxidase subunits I, II and III.
